Katarn07 said:
1138 - Any SW geek should know this one.... Still don't know? GL's first movie was THX 1138 and that number appears in every SW film (well, I'm not sure where it is in Return of the Jedi but it's in the rest of them :p)

I gather you've changed your handle since that old post?

Serious, heavy-duty SW geeks know "1138" can be found on the side of Leia's helmet in her disguise as bounty hunter Boushh. The really serious Lucas geeks know the whole name THX 1138 came from one of the young George Lucas's early San Francisco telephone numbers, 849-1138 (849=THX).
